摘要
The current migratory crisis in the Mediterranean questions the European Union's (EU) capacity to manage migratory flows. So far, the EU has placed a particular emphasis on border management, given a lack of political will that continues to prevent more in depth institutional responses. The current situation in the Mediterranean, and the EU's response is a cause of concern due to the risk it represents to the human security of migrants, and the questions it raises regarding the management of migratory flows within the EU. The major question to emerge during this crisis is: How does the EU manage irregular migration flows while safeguarding migrants' human rights?
